Transaction a8d609a7066e2ee527bd871299802b3f333760d27416740321f47e42068a2712

1 Input
2 Outputs
  • a8d609a7066e2ee527bd871299802b3f333760d27416740321f47e42068a2712:0
  • value  187523
    address  3G3dTfZYRyEbtc6X8RnxBHyzcqCvJMBXDa
  • a8d609a7066e2ee527bd871299802b3f333760d27416740321f47e42068a2712:1
  • value  1707059
    address  33T29FDDy14dtttGCj47RiQGZXas9CUXC7